Xbox: How to host a Conflict: Global Terror game on Xbox Live (908043)

Conflict: Global Terror is an Xbox Live Aware title. Live Aware means that the game automatically signs you in to Xbox Live when the game starts.

Host a game

  1. On the Main screen, press the directional pad (D-pad) up or down to select Multiplayer, and then press the A button.
  2. On the Multiplayer screen, press the D-pad up or down to select Xbox Live, and then press the A button.
  3. On the Xbox Live screen, press the D-pad up or down to select Create Match, and then press the A button.

Create a game session

When you create a game session, you become the host player. Then, you can configure the properties for the match.
  1. On the Create Match screen, press the D-pad up or down to select from the following options, and then press the D-pad left or right to select the setting for that option.
    • Mission: Betrayal, Breakout, Payback, Escort Duty, Strike Support, Chokehold, Insurrection, Meltdown, Desert Fire, Reunion, Escape And Evade, Showdown, Pressure Drop, Playing For Keeps
    • Difficulty: Easy, Normal, Hard, Extreme
    • Multiplayer Mode: MIA, Survival
    • Friendly Fire: On, Off
    • Session Type: Public, Private
  2. After you configure your options, press the D-pad up or down to select Create, and then press the A button to continue to the Lobby screen to wait for other players to join your game.

Invite a Friend

  1. On the Lobby screen, press the Y button to view the Xbox Live Options screen.
  2. On the Xbox Live Options screen, press the D-pad up or down to select Friends, and then press the A button.
  3. On the Friends screen, press the D-pad up or down to select a Friend, and then press the A button to view the Individual Friend screen.
  4. On the Individual Friend screen, press the D-pad up or down to select Invite To Play This Game, and then press the A button to send a game invitation to your Friend.
